National Aluminum Company Limited (NALCO), a company under the Ministry of Mines, Government of India, organised the All India Consumer Conference 2025 in Bhubaneswar on Wednesday. The event focused on the theme “Sustainable Aluminium: Innovations for a Greener Future.” The aim was to highlight the company’s efforts toward eco-friendly aluminium production and responsible business practices.
NALCO CMD Brijendra Pratap Singh led the event, along with Director (Commercial) Sadashiv Samantray and Director (Production) Pankaj Kumar Sharma. Sanjay Kumar Mishra, Principal Chief Commercial Manager of East Coast Railway (IRTS), attended as the guest of honour. In his speech, Singh spoke about the importance of sustainability in aluminium production. He said NALCO is committed to reducing its carbon footprint and adopting cleaner technologies to support India’s vision for a greener future.
The conference provided a platform for discussions on energy-efficient practices, recycling, and future developments in the aluminium industry. An expert session on “The Future of Aluminium in a Circular Economy” was conducted in collaboration with CRU International. The event also recognised business partners for their long-term support and contributions. Through this conference, NALCO aimed to strengthen relationships with customers and work together toward a more sustainable aluminium industry.
